Key Technologies in Mental Health

1. Artificial Intelligence (AI)

AI has revolutionized mental health by enabling advanced data analysis, predictive modeling, and personalized interventions.

  • Applications:

    • Chatbots and Virtual Assistants: Tools like Woebot and Wysa use AI to provide immediate mental health support, guiding users through evidence-based cognitive-behavioral therapy (CBT) techniques.

    • Diagnostic Assistance: AI systems analyze vast amounts of patient data to help clinicians identify patterns indicative of mental health conditions such as depression or anxiety.

  • Considerations:

    • Bias: AI models trained on biased datasets can perpetuate inequities in diagnosis and treatment.

    • Transparency: Clinicians need to understand AI's decision-making processes to ensure appropriate use.

2. Brain-Computer Interfaces (BCI)

BCI technology offers the ability to translate neural signals into actions, opening up new avenues for understanding and treating mental health conditions.

  • Applications:

    • Neurofeedback: BCIs help patients regulate brain activity, commonly used for conditions like ADHD and PTSD.

    • Research: BCI tools provide insights into brain function, helping researchers study mental health conditions at a neurological level.

  • Considerations:

    • Invasiveness: Many BCI devices require implants or extensive training, limiting accessibility.

    • Data Security: Neural data is highly sensitive, necessitating robust security protocols.

3. Virtual Reality (VR)

VR enables immersive, controlled environments ideal for therapeutic interventions.

  • Applications:

    • Exposure Therapy: Patients with phobias or PTSD can safely confront triggers in VR settings.

    • Social Skills Training: VR simulations help individuals with social anxiety or autism practice interactions.

  • Considerations:

    • Cost: High-quality VR systems may be prohibitively expensive for smaller practices.

    • Efficacy: Research is ongoing to validate VR's long-term benefits for various conditions.

4. Mental Health Apps

Smartphone apps provide accessible tools for tracking, monitoring, and managing mental health.

  • Applications:

    • Mood Tracking: Apps like Daylio and Moodpath help users identify patterns in their emotional states.

    • Guided Interventions: Apps deliver mindfulness exercises, CBT modules, and psychoeducation.

  • Considerations:

    • Regulation: Many apps lack clinical validation or regulatory oversight.

    • Engagement: High dropout rates are common without sustained user motivation.



Practical and Ethical Considerations

Data Privacy and Security

Challenge: Mental health data is among the most sensitive types of personal information. A data breach involving such information can lead to severe consequences, including identity theft, reputational damage, and emotional distress for patients. Regulatory non-compliance can also result in significant financial penalties and legal liabilities.


Regulatory Requirements:

  • HIPAA (Health Insurance Portability and Accountability Act) in the U.S. mandates:

    • The confidentiality, integrity, and availability of Protected Health Information (PHI).

    • Implementation of technical safeguards such as access control, audit logs, and data encryption.

    • Regular risk assessments to identify vulnerabilities.

  • GDPR (General Data Protection Regulation) in the EU requires:

    • Data minimization, ensuring only necessary data is collected.

    • Explicit patient consent for data processing.

    • The right to access, rectify, and erase personal data.

  • State and Local Regulations: These may impose additional requirements, such as California’s CCPA (California Consumer Privacy Act).


Solutions to Ensure Compliance:

  1. Platform Selection: Use platforms and software that are explicitly certified as HIPAA-compliant and meet GDPR standards. Examples include secure telehealth providers like Zoom for Healthcare or Doxy.me.

  2. Encryption: Encrypt data at rest and in transit using robust standards like AES-256. This protects information even if systems are breached.

  3. Access Control: Implement multi-factor authentication (MFA) and role-based access permissions to limit data exposure to unauthorized users.

  4. Regular Audits: Conduct routine security audits and vulnerability assessments to identify and mitigate risks proactively.

  5. Incident Response Plan: Develop and test a comprehensive plan to address data breaches, ensuring timely notification and remediation.


Accessibility and Equity

Challenge: Despite the promise of technology to democratize mental health care, it can inadvertently deepen disparities. High costs, lack of internet access, and low digital literacy disproportionately affect underserved populations, limiting their ability to benefit from these tools.


Solutions to Promote Equity:

  1. Affordability:

    • Leverage open-source or low-cost platforms to reduce financial barriers.

    • Partner with nonprofits and government programs to subsidize technology for low-income communities.

  2. Connectivity:

    • Design tools that function offline or with low-bandwidth internet connections.

    • Advocate for infrastructure improvements in underserved areas to ensure reliable internet access.

  3. Cultural Sensitivity:

    • Localize tools to reflect diverse languages, cultures, and mental health perspectives.

    • Collaborate with community leaders to ensure tools resonate with local needs.

  4. Digital Literacy:

    • Provide training for clients and caregivers to build confidence in using digital tools.

    • Create user-friendly interfaces that prioritize simplicity and clarity.

  5. Regulatory Compliance:

    • In the U.S., align with Section 508 of the Rehabilitation Act, which mandates accessibility for people with disabilities.

    • Globally, adhere to Web Content Accessibility Guidelines (WCAG) for digital inclusivity.


Integration into Clinical Practice

Challenge: Many clinicians lack the necessary training to adopt and integrate advanced technologies effectively. This can lead to underutilization of tools, misuse, or resistance to change.


Solutions for Successful Integration:

  1. Professional Development:

    • Offer workshops and certification programs focused on emerging technologies like telehealth, VR, and AI.

    • Encourage participation in continuing education courses accredited by organizations like the American Psychological Association (APA).

  2. Standardized Guidelines:

    • Develop protocols for incorporating technology into treatment plans while maintaining a client-centered approach.

    • Utilize frameworks like the APA Guidelines for the Practice of Telepsychology for ethical and effective implementation.

  3. Pilot Programs:

    • Run small-scale trials of new technologies to gather feedback and refine workflows before full adoption.

  4. Collaboration with IT Professionals:

    • Work closely with IT teams to ensure the compatibility, security, and functionality of chosen technologies.

  5. Ethical Oversight:

    • Establish institutional review boards (IRBs) or ethics committees to evaluate new technologies for adherence to clinical and ethical standards.
